Vulnerability Description
Incorrect placement of a preprocessor directive in source code results in logic that doesn't operate as intended when support for HVM guests is compiled out of Xen.

What is CVE-2023-46840?
CVE-2023-46840 is a vulnerability with a CVSS score of 4.1 (MEDIUM). Incorrect placement of a preprocessor directive in source code results in logic that doesn't operate as intended when support for HVM guests is compiled out of Xen.
